Job Description

This postdoctoral appointee will be working in the Nuclear Materials group in the Nuclear Science and Engineering Division at Argonne National Laboratory. A postdoctoral position is open for a candidate with expertise and experience in experimental research on metallic materials for high temperature structural applications in nuclear reactors. The candidate should possess a good working knowledge of materials manufacturing using laser additive techniques, microstructural characterization using electron microscopy and x-ray imaging/diffraction, and high-temperature mechanical testing. Knowledge and experience on the effect of neutron and ion irradiation on structural materials performance are a plus. Knowledge and experience on in-situ monitoring of laser additive manufacturing processes is a plus.

  • Assist in laser additive manufacturing of metallic materials including process refinement and in-situ process monitoring.

  • Perform microstructural characterization with optical microscopy, scanning electron.

  • Microscopy, focused ion beam, transmission electron microscopy and x-ray techniques.

  • Conduct mechanical property testing and data analysis.

  • Collaborate with others to develop new research directions and opportunities in additive manufacturing for energy applications.

  • Present and report research results and publishing scientific results in peer-reviewed journals in a timely manner.
